Good bourbons?
So far I've had the standard Jim Beam/Jack Daniels, Maker's Mark, Crown Royal, Seagrams Seven.
One of my favorites is Labrot and Graham's Woodford Reserve. Any other good ones I should try?

Well, Seagrams, and Crown aren't American whiskey (thus they're not bourbons and spelled whisky), and Jack isn't really a true bourbon. But it's not a huge issue  . Also, try Knob Creek, Bulleit Bourbon, Jim Beam Black, Bookers(expensive), Evan Williams, and I like Old Grand Dad 100 proof. Makers is one of my favorites, so you definitely got a good one there

Gentle Man Jack is also pretty good, was a favorite of mine a while back. Elijah Craig is good for the money and for mixing. Old Charter is good for Whisky Sours. And do yourself a favor and get some Crown SR at some point. It is a great treat for yourself from time to time.
